NW Leadership Retreat

The OHIO YAB and ACTION Ohio partnered with The Ohana Project, Lucas County Children Services, Allen County Children Services and the Bridges NW Regional Coordinator to plan and facilitate a Northwest Ohio Youth Leadership Retreat for current and former foster youth (ages 14-24).

Schedule:

Participants will learn about:

  • The national and international foster care youth and alumni movement
  • Steps to authentic youth engagement
  • Strategic sharing
  • How to identify and build upon their leadership style
  • Benefits of youth advisory boards to youth, professionals and organizations
  • Tips on how to create a local Youth Advisory Board
  • Opportunities to share their voices and insights on a statewide level
